ST202  
5V POWERED MULTI-CHANNEL  
RS-232 DRIVERS AND RECEIVERS  
SUPPLY VOLTAGE RANGE: 4.5 TO 5.5V  
SUPPLY CURRENT NO LOAD (TYP): 1.5mA  
TRASMITTER OUTPUT VOLTAGE SWING  
(TYP): ± 9V  
TRANSITION SLEW RATE (TYP.): 12V/µs  
RECEIVER PROPAGATION DELAY (TYP.):  
0.1µs  
COMPATIBLE WITH MAX202  
RECEIVER INPUT VOLTAGE RANGE: ± 30V  
DATA RATE (TYP.): 400Kbp/s  
OPERATING TEMPERATURE RANGE:  
-40 TO 85 °C, 0 TO 70°C

DESCRIPTION  
The ST202 is a 2 driver, 2 receiver device  
following EIA/TIA-232 and V.28 communication  
standard. It is particularly suitable for applications  
where ± 12V is not available. The ST202 uses a  
single 5V power supply and only four external  
capacitors (0.1µF). Typical application are in:  
Portable Computers, Low Power Modems,  
Interfaces Translation, Battery Powered RS-232  
Networks.
